Apprentice Dental Nurse
Duties will include:
Greeting patients
Chair side assistance to the dentist during restorative and surgical procedures
Record patient’s clinical notes in computer
Clean and prepare surgery between patients
Clean used instruments after patients
You will assist with reception when necessary and routine clerical task: handling payments, booking appointments, answering phone Attend Charles Clifford Dental Hospital Sheffield one day per week for the duration of the apprenticeship to study: Dental anatomy, Oral diseases, medical emergencies, dental radiography and sterilisation You will learn about oral health promotion and preventative dentistry techniques Some units will focus on patient care and management and you will cover legal and ethical issuesTraining:
Apprentice Standard Dental Nurse Level 3 includes End Point Assessment 1 day per week attendance Charles Clifford Dental Hospital Sheffield Assessment Interview, coursework and examinations Qualification L3 Diploma in Dental Nursing
Training Outcome:
Successful and aspiring candidates will be required to pass the end point assessment to complete their apprenticeship and enable their registration with the General Dental Council as a qualified dental nurse.
